Common Causes of your Basement Problems in Beaufort

Does water seem to find its way into your basement more often than you'd like? In areas around Beaufort, moisture-related issues are fairly common due to the region's unique environmental factors. Seasonal rains and the area's high water table can lead to water accumulation around your home's foundation. The sandy and clay soils typical in this area have varying drainage capabilities, which can contribute to unwanted moisture seeping into basements. This interaction between soil and moisture not only affects water ingress but can also lead to structural challenges over time as soil expands when wet and contracts when dry, a process known as soil heave.

These soil and moisture dynamics place stress on foundations and basement walls, making them prone to cracks and leaks. Recognizing warning signs like persistent dampness, visible wall cracks, or uneven floors early on can be crucial. Homes in this area might experience sticking doors or windows due to shifts in the structure, often caused by foundation settling. Early detection and addressing potential problems promptly can prevent more extensive damage and safeguard the integrity of your basement, offering peace of mind against future weather-related challenges.

A basement waterproofing estimate typically includes an assessment of hydrostatic pressure, a plan for installing a sump pump or interior drainage system, and material costs like vapor barrier and waterproof membrane. The estimate may also cover labor and the strategy for addressing basement leaks or moisture problems. A detailed estimate helps you understand the full scope and cost of potential water intrusion prevention measures.

Yes, a leaky basement can lead to mold and health problems due to excess moisture creating ideal conditions for mold growth. Persistent water seepage increases the risk of mold remediation being necessary, which can lead to respiratory issues or allergies. Addressing water issues promptly with proper basement waterproofing and a dehumidifier is crucial to maintain a safe home environment.

Yes, basements in Beaufort's older homes can be more vulnerable to leaks due to outdated construction methods and aging materials. Over time, hydrostatic pressure and structural shifts may cause basement leaks and foundation waterproofing issues. Regular inspections and proactive maintenance, including installing interior drainage systems, help safeguard against moisture problems.

Warranties on waterproofing work typically cover components like a sump pump, interior drainage system, and vapor barrier for a specific period. However, details can vary based on the solution implemented and provider terms. It is important to review the warranty terms carefully with your contractor to understand the coverage of your basement waterproofing system and ensure long-term protection.

The risks of using DIY waterproofing products like sealant paint or foam sprays include insufficient protection against water seepage and potential for hydrostatic pressure damage. These products may not address underlying issues such as basement leaks or moisture intrusion effectively. Professional assessment and installation of a comprehensive waterproofing system is recommended for lasting protection.
